Output 84dd2a55be339e6be87067b296f5d068967d88cfe1b729d07e5aa90e1b434fe0:3

value
3617522
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c1954a88bb5ee1c1e4a3f120ae6fde2359a19e5 OP_EQUAL
address
3JqbJcewDgoPQPyphMxxopSdcT6jyi3p6b
transaction
84dd2a55be339e6be87067b296f5d068967d88cfe1b729d07e5aa90e1b434fe0
spent
true